Add vacuumdb option --analyze-in-stages which runs ANALYZE three times
with different configuration settings, adopting the logic from the
analyze_new_cluster.sh script that pg_upgrade generates. That way,
users of pg_dump/pg_restore can also use that functionality.
Change pg_upgrade to create the script so that it calls vacuumdb instead
of implementing the logic itself.
Any OS user able to access the socket can connect as the bootstrap
superuser and in turn execute arbitrary code as the OS user running the
test. Protect against that by placing the socket in the temporary data
directory, which has mode 0700 thanks to initdb. Back-patch to 8.4 (all
supported versions). The hazard remains wherever the temporary cluster
accepts TCP connections, notably on Windows.
Attempts to run "make check" from a directory with a long name will now
fail. An alternative not sharing that problem was to place the socket
in a subdirectory of /tmp, but that is only secure if /tmp is sticky.
The PG_REGRESS_SOCK_DIR environment variable is available as a
workaround when testing from long directory paths.
As a convenient side effect, this lets testing proceed smoothly in
builds that override DEFAULT_PGSOCKET_DIR. Popular non-default values
like /var/run/postgresql are often unwritable to the build user.

Even though the server tries to canonicalize stored locale names, the
platform often doesn't cooperate, so it's entirely possible that one DB
thinks its locale is, say, "en_US.UTF-8" while the other has "en_US.utf8".
Rather than failing, we should try to allow this where it's clearly OK.
There is already pretty robust encoding lookup in encnames.c, so make
use of that to compare the encoding parts of the names. The locale
identifier parts are just compared case-insensitively, which we were
already doing. The major problem known to exist in the field is variant
encoding-name spellings, so hopefully this will be Good Enough. If not,
we can try being even laxer.

Previously, pg_upgrade would abort copy_file() on a short write without
setting errno, which the caller would report as an error with the
message "Success". We assume ENOSPC in that case, as we do elsewhere in
the code. Also set errno in some other error cases in copy_file() to
avoid bogus "Success" error messages.
This was broken in 6b711cf37c, so 9.2 and
before are OK.
The NetBSD shell apparently returns non-zero from an unset command if
the variable is already unset. This matters when, as in pg_upgrade's
test.sh, we are working under 'set -e'. To protect against this, we
first set the PG variables to an empty string before unsetting them
completely.
Error found on buildfarm member coypu, solution from Rémi Zara.

Previously, the port number used in this test script was hard-wired at
pg_upgrade's default of 50432; which is not so great because parallel build
runs might conflict. Commit 3d53173e20
removed this setting for the postmasters started by the script proper
(not by pg_upgrade), which didn't do anything to fix that problem and also
guaranteed a failure if there was a live postmaster at the build's default
port number. Instead, select a non-conflicting temporary port number in
the same way that pg_regress.c does. (Its method isn't entirely
bulletproof, but given the lack of complaints I'm not going to worry
about that today.)
In passing, unset MAKEFLAGS and MAKELEVEL to avoid problems with the
script's internal invocations of make, for the same reason pg_regress.c
does: it could cause problems in a parallel make.

Checksums are set immediately prior to flush out of shared buffers
and checked when pages are read in again. Hint bit setting will
require full page write when block is dirtied, which causes various
infrastructure changes. Extensive comments, docs and README.
WARNING message thrown if checksum fails on non-all zeroes page;
ERROR thrown but can be disabled with ignore_checksum_failure = on.
Feature enabled by an initdb option, since transition from option off
to option on is long and complex and has not yet been implemented.
Default is not to use checksums.
Checksum used is WAL CRC-32 truncated to 16-bits.

A materialized view has a rule just like a view and a heap and
other physical properties like a table. The rule is only used to
populate the table, references in queries refer to the
materialized data.
This is a minimal implementation, but should still be useful in
many cases. Currently data is only populated "on demand" by the
CREATE MATERIALIZED VIEW and REFRESH MATERIALIZED VIEW statements.
It is expected that future releases will add incremental updates
with various timings, and that a more refined concept of defining
what is "fresh" data will be developed. At some point it may even
be possible to have queries use a materialized in place of
references to underlying tables, but that requires the other
above-mentioned features to be working first.

libpgcommon is a new static library to allow sharing code among the
various frontend programs and backend; this lets us eliminate duplicate
implementations of common routines. We avoid libpgport, because that's
intended as a place for porting issues; per discussion, it seems better
to keep them separate.
The first use case, and the only implemented by this patch, is pg_malloc
and friends, which many frontend programs were already using.
At the same time, we can use this to provide palloc emulation functions
for the frontend; this way, some palloc-using files in the backend can
also be used by the frontend cleanly. To do this, we change palloc() in
the backend to be a function instead of a macro on top of
MemoryContextAlloc(). This was previously believed to cause loss of
performance, but this implementation has been tweaked by Tom and Andres
so that on modern compilers it provides a slight improvement over the
previous one.
This lets us clean up some places that were already with
localized hacks.

This patch introduces two additional lock modes for tuples: "SELECT FOR
KEY SHARE" and "SELECT FOR NO KEY UPDATE". These don't block each
other, in contrast with already existing "SELECT FOR SHARE" and "SELECT
FOR UPDATE". UPDATE commands that do not modify the values stored in
the columns that are part of the key of the tuple now grab a SELECT FOR
NO KEY UPDATE lock on the tuple, allowing them to proceed concurrently
with tuple locks of the FOR KEY SHARE variety.
Foreign key triggers now use FOR KEY SHARE instead of FOR SHARE; this
means the concurrency improvement applies to them, which is the whole
point of this patch.
The added tuple lock semantics require some rejiggering of the multixact
module, so that the locking level that each transaction is holding can
be stored alongside its Xid. Also, multixacts now need to persist
across server restarts and crashes, because they can now represent not
only tuple locks, but also tuple updates. This means we need more
careful tracking of lifetime of pg_multixact SLRU files; since they now
persist longer, we require more infrastructure to figure out when they
can be removed. pg_upgrade also needs to be careful to copy
pg_multixact files over from the old server to the new, or at least part
of multixact.c state, depending on the versions of the old and new
servers.
Tuple time qualification rules (HeapTupleSatisfies routines) need to be
careful not to consider tuples with the "is multi" infomask bit set as
being only locked; they might need to look up MultiXact values (i.e.
possibly do pg_multixact I/O) to find out the Xid that updated a tuple,
whereas they previously were assured to only use information readily
available from the tuple header. This is considered acceptable, because
the extra I/O would involve cases that would previously cause some
commands to block waiting for concurrent transactions to finish.
Another important change is the fact that locking tuples that have
previously been updated causes the future versions to be marked as
locked, too; this is essential for correctness of foreign key checks.
This causes additional WAL-logging, also (there was previously a single
WAL record for a locked tuple; now there are as many as updated copies
of the tuple there exist.)
With all this in place, contention related to tuples being checked by
foreign key rules should be much reduced.
As a bonus, the old behavior that a subtransaction grabbing a stronger
tuple lock than the parent (sub)transaction held on a given tuple and
later aborting caused the weaker lock to be lost, has been fixed.
Many new spec files were added for isolation tester framework, to ensure
overall behavior is sane. There's probably room for several more tests.

On non-Windows machines, we use the Unix socket for connections to test
postmasters, so there is no need to create a TCP socket. Furthermore,
doing so causes failures due to port conflicts if two builds are carried
out concurrently on one machine. (If the builds are done in different
chroots, which is standard practice at least in Red Hat distros, there
is no risk of conflict on the Unix socket.) Suppressing the TCP socket
by setting listen_addresses to empty has long been standard practice
for pg_regress, and pg_upgrade knows about this too ... but pg_upgrade's
test.sh didn't get the memo.
Back-patch to 9.2, and also sync the 9.2 version of the script with HEAD
as much as practical.

Pg_upgrade displays file names during copy and database names during
dump/restore. Andrew Dunstan identified three bugs:
* long file names were being truncated to 60 _leading_ characters, which
often do not change for long file names
* file names were truncated to 60 characters in log files
* carriage returns were being output to log files
This commit fixes these --- it prints 60 _trailing_ characters to the
status display, and full path names without carriage returns to log
files. It also suppresses status output to the log file unless verbose
mode is used.
